One of the most popular recreational activities in the world is camping. There is nothing quite like heading out into the great outdoors to really feel connected to nature. If you are thinking about going camping, use the following advice to make your next camping trip more fun and enjoyable.

To increase your sleeping experience while camping, bring a pad along that you can place under your sleeping bag. This pad acts as a barrier between you and the hard ground where twigs and tree knots may cause strange sleeping conditions. If a pad isn't handy, bring a few extra blankets that you can fold over on themselves to create some cushion.

Although it is not an essential part of your back country camping gear, a machete is something that you may consider packing depending on where you are going. It is a very versatile tool in the wilderness. You can cut a trail, hack bamboo and vines for shelter, cut coconuts for water, chop firewood, and even use it as protection against wild animals.

Try to get to the campsite well before nightfall. This allows you to get a feel for the lay of the land and gives you the opportunity to set up camp while you can still see what you are doing. In addition, it lets your children feel a little more comfortable with their surroundings because they will have time to explore.

When going camping, try to buy non-perishable items to eat. There are no refrigerators in the wild, so everything you bring has to be kept in good order. You can certainly bring a cooler to put food in, but the cooler will be added bulk on your trip. Therefore, make an effort to bring more non-perishable foods than perishable.

Pack a roll of duct tape with the rest of your supplies; this sticky wonder can help in a variety of circumstances. From mending tent holes to fixing shoes, duct tape can be used for a lot of repair work in a pinch.

No matter how rough and tough your camping plans, bring along a small bit of luxury to add an elegant touch to your camping trip. For example, bring a bar of chocolate or a small container of cream to put in your coffee. Small luxuries can make things more enjoyable!

Know the climate of your camping area. You will want to have the proper clothing packed for the trip. Knowing how cold the nights get or how hot the days are will help you dress best. You will not want to get caught in the great outdoors with inadequate protection.

If you have never been camping before, then be sure to bring extra of everything. This is most important for things like food and drinks. Bugs do not like fire at all, so it is a good idea to keep your fire burning all night while you are sleeping. If you find that there is a huge bug problem during the day, it would help to keep a fire burning at that time as well.

If you are new to camping, you should camp near your home. That way, if problems arise, you won't be too far from help. Also, you can easily get home if you don't have enough food or clothing. All sorts of things can happy the first time you go camping. It's better for mishaps to occur close to home.

A large number of camping related injuries are due directly to carelessness with fire, so be sure to use fire with caution. First, make sure that fires are permissible in the area of your camp site. Set a ring of stones around the fire to keep it contained. Never leave children unsupervised near an open fire.

Prevent the hassle of accidentally draining your flashlight's batteries when camping. You can easily press the "on" switch on a flashlight when digging in your camping bag. If you want to avoid draining your batteries, keep flashlights stored with backwards batteries in them. This will allow you to keep them stored without accidentally turning them on and wasting the batteries.

It is really critical to make sure that you pack the essential items and equipment for camping. If you forget a few things, it could ruin your entire trip. Creating a checklist of all the things you need can help you. You should bring along a knife, food, water, shelter and a sleeping bag.

Don't let your kids out of your sight. Cars abound at campgrounds, and it is easy for a little one to walk into the woods and have trouble getting out. Accidents and mishaps occur in a split second; make certain your children are safely supervised at all times.

Think folding chairs when packing for your camping trip. You will want folding chairs to sit in around the campfire. The best type of folding chairs are those that have a case with a strap. This type of chair makes it easy to tote when hiking or visiting other campers.

Use an orange to help prevent bug bites. Don't worry if the insect repellant was left behind on the kitchen counter. Just rub the inner peel of an orange on your skin for a natural insect repellent. This will keep the mosquitoes away for long periods of time.

Make it a habit to leave no sign of you having camped at a location. As a camper, you're aware of how beautiful nature really is. It's your job to help keep it that way. Take any trash with you to dispose of properly. Before you go, circle your camping ground a second time to look for any litter you may have missed.

On camping trips of longer duration, bring some entertaining activities along. Don't bring a ton of electronics, but a book or music is great.

Don't ever use any kind of gasoline or fuels you'd use in your car to start a campfire. Making a campfire can be frustrating, especially in unfavorable elements, but you need to avoid making dangerous decisions. This can cause injury or death to you or the other campers. There are many safer ways to make a campfire, so try learning those methods before the trip.
